Abstract

To which extent does the EU ‘speak with one voice’ in global institutions, among them the United Nations General Assembly (UNGA) and the United Nations Security Council (UNSC)? How does the EU coordinate with the UN and its various agencies to work on its agenda to promote global values such as human rights, the rule of law and democracy? This panel explores coherence and cohesion among EU member states in the UN -- both in the United Nations General Assembly and in the Security Council -- and analyzes changes of the EU's role after the introduction of the Treaty of Lisbon and the EU's enhanced observer states in the UNGA.
